Form 4: Qualys CFO Sells Shares Under 10b5-1 Plan
Insider Transaction Report
Qualys' Chief Financial Officer, Joo Mi Kim, reported the sale of 3,414 shares of common stock and the withholding of 2,769 shares for tax liability, all under a pre-arranged trading plan.
Summary
- Joo Mi Kim, Chief Financial Officer of Qualys, Inc. (QLYS), reported transactions involving the company's common stock.
- On February 1, 2026, 2,769 shares of common stock were withheld at a price of $131.9 per share to cover tax liabilities related to the vesting of restricted stock units.
- On February 2, 2026, a total of 3,414 shares of common stock were sold in three separate transactions under a Rule 10b5-1 trading plan adopted on August 12, 2025.
- The sales on February 2, 2026, included 2,108 shares at a weighted average price of $135.0468, 1,006 shares at a weighted average price of $136.37, and 300 shares at a weighted average price of $137.1908.
- Following these transactions, Joo Mi Kim beneficially owns 88,489 shares of Qualys common stock directly.

Industry Context
StockSavvy.ai notes that insider sales under a Rule 10b5-1 plan are a common practice for executives to manage personal finances, diversify holdings, and cover tax obligations from equity compensation. These plans are pre-scheduled to mitigate concerns about trading on material non-public information. This is a routine disclosure for a public company CFO.
